This paper presents aerodynamic modelling, fabrication and the performance evaluation of vertical axis wind turbine (VAWT). Aerodynamic modelling of VAWT is designed using software tools by considering NACA0012 airfoil whose chord length is 0.12 m. Aluminum material based light weight 3 bladed practical prototype model of VAWT having rotor diameter and rotor height as 0.36 m and 0.40 m respectively is fabricated. This practical prototype model is tested in subsonic wind tunnel to analyze the performance parameters like power in the wind, mechanical power at turbine shaft, tip speed ratio (TSR) and power coefficient. The rotor is tested under different wind speeds ranging from 4.38 m/s to 22.38 m/s, test results shows the reliable and efficient performance.
